About this property
Nestled on Perry Hill, SE6, this rarely available ground-floor Victorian maisonette occupies a prime position on the borders of the sought-after neighbourhoods of Sydenham, Forest Hill, and Catford. Boasting a double-fronted façade, private front and rear gardens, and a brand-new 999-year lease, this chain-free property is a fantastic find.
A substantial hallway welcomes you, setting the tone for the spacious and character-filled accommodation within. To the right, the elegant front lounge is a highlight, bathed in natural light from its large bay window and adorned with beautiful period features, including a fireplace and decorative cornices.
To the rear, the home opens into a practical eat-in kitchen diner, offering a relaxed space for everyday living and direct access to your private, east-facing garden-a perfect spot for morning coffee and summer entertaining.
On the left side of the property, the generous master bedroom continues the home's period charm with its own bay window. A second double bedroom and a well-appointed family bathroom with a walk-in shower complete the layout.
Offered with the incredible advantage of a new 999-year lease and a 'pay-as-you-go' service charge (only levied as and when required for maintenance), this is a truly unique and low-hassle opportunity to secure a piece of Victorian character in a superb location.
Perfectly positioned on the borders of Sydenham, Forest Hill, and Catford, this property offers an unbeatable lifestyle with a remarkable blend of green spaces, vibrant high streets, and excellent transport links, all within a short distance
Parks & Green Spaces
Residents are spoilt for choice with some of South London's most beloved parks just a stone's throw away
Mayow Park (Sydenham): A short walk will take you to this award-winning Victorian park It features tennis courts, a popular children's playground, a charming café, and beautiful ornamental gardens, providing a perfect setting for relaxation and recreation
Sydenham Wells Park: Located nearby, this beautiful park offers a similar blend of formal gardens, sports facilities, and green lawns, making it a favourite for families and walkers
Beckeyheath (Beckenham Place Park): A short bus ride or a pleasant walk away, this is one of South London's premier green spaces Explore over 200 acres of woodland, meadows, a stunning mansion, and even take a swim in the historic lake
Ladywell Fields: Easily accessible, this long, linear park follows the River Ravensbourne and is ideal for jogging, cycling, or a peaceful stroll
Shopping & Daily Essentials
The location provides exceptional convenience, with multiple thriving high streets offering a range of shopping experiences
Sydenham High Street: A few minutes' walk away, this vibrant and popular high street boasts a large Sainsbury's supermarket, a post office, butchers, bakeries, and an array of independent shops, cafes, and restaurants
Catford Town Centre: Just a short journey in the other direction, Catford offers major supermarkets like Lidl and Aldi, a bustling market, and all the essential high-street banks and pharmacies you need
Kirkdale Bookshop & Local Shops: The immediate vicinity on Kirkdale and the top of Perry Hill itself features a selection of useful local shops, including a renowned independent bookshop, cafes, and takeaways
Transport Links
This address is a commuter's dream, with a choice of stations and frequent bus services
Rail:
Sydenham Station (Zone 3): A short walk away, providing London Overground services to Canada Water, Shoreditch High Street, and Dalston Junction, and Southern services to London Bridge and Croydon
Lower Sydenham Station (Zone 4): Also within easy walking distance, offering services to London Bridge
Catford Bridge & Catford Stations: A short bus ride away for services to Charing Cross, Blackfriars, and Victoria
Buses: Perry Hill itself is a key bus route, served by the 75,194,202, and 356, providing direct and frequent links to Lewisham, Catford, Croydon, and Crystal Palace
Leisure, Fitness & Culture
The Dolphin Pub: A friendly and popular local pub on Sydenham High Street, perfect for a casual drink
Sydenham Tennis Club: Located in nearby Mayow Park for sports enthusiasts
Crystal Palace Triangle: A short bus ride away, this area is a hub for independent cinema (The Crystal Palace Picturehouse), diverse restaurants, and unique boutiques
